Transaction 49e3b28120ba7e6abe0440d2cd7bf4f28c394135a24e034abe4f19565518b135
1 Input
2 Outputs
- 49e3b28120ba7e6abe0440d2cd7bf4f28c394135a24e034abe4f19565518b135:0
- 49e3b28120ba7e6abe0440d2cd7bf4f28c394135a24e034abe4f19565518b135:1
value 30185399
address 38XusaX9fbSEXJzbyQH7W3uaUjyNuEXycj
value 54343348
address 1C2n8exGnDEwdYmD7Ex3b6DgSCFMK27UCD